Charity Bond, an underwriting support technician and resident of Arlington, Texas, passed away unexpectedly on July 5, 2020 at the age of 43, while with a friend. Charity was born in Osgdenburg, New York, on May 13, 1977, to her mother Judy Smith and father Marty Smith. She had two older brothers, James and Charlie Smith. Charity leaves behind four beautiful daughters, Lauren, Haleigh, Emily, and BrookLynn Bond. She was a devoted mother and avid shopper. She enjoyed the finer things in life and didn’t let anything discourage her. She was often on the move either going on walks, exercising, or shopping. Charity was a hard worker and enjoyed her job. She loved the people she worked with and always made everyone laugh and smile. Charity would commonly tell her friends and family sayings or facts about her favorite TV show, The IT Crowd and her favorite movie, Elf. She will be deeply missed by her friends, family, and all who knew her. A celebration of life service is scheduled for Friday, July 24, 2020 at 11:00 a.m. at Heritage of Faith Christian Center.
